About Vibrantz Technologies, Inc.

Vibrantz Technologies, Inc. is a leading global provider of specialty chemicals and materials whose purpose is to bring color, performance, and vibrancy to life. Serving over 11,000 customers, our products and technologies serve a wide array of applications and make their way into myriad consumer products. With key competencies in particle engineering, glass and ceramic science, and color technology, Vibrantz has leading positions in specialty mineral and chemical additives for batteries, electronic components, and construction; pigments for paints and coatings, thermoset plastics, and thermoplastics; and high-performance glass coatings and porcelain enamel solutions. Headquartered in Houston, Texas, the company employs approximately 4,000 people and operates 61 manufacturing sites across six continents.

Job Summary

The Capital and Project Manager will be responsible for interpreting, organizing, executing, and managing support for strategic capital improvements and special projects for the plant's engineering group at our New Johnsonville, TN site. The role will be responsible for the engineering review, project management, cost control, and sustainability plan of the respective strategic and capital projects. The Capital and Project Manager will also take the lead in maintaining the Plant's Five-Year Capital Plan.

Key Responsibilities
  • Manage the overall project schedule, scope, budget, and quality via project management skills for all projects at the site.
  • Manage complex engineering projects related to new production, capital investments, and cost savings opportunities. This includes preparing capital appropriations and completing engineering projects from conceptual phase through project start-up and hand-off to the Operations Group.
  • Clearly and consistently communicate between project team members, vendors/contractors, operations, and management teams on any safety incidents, delays, costs adjustments, or impacts to current projects.
  • Manage the overall capital budget. This includes the need to track capital expenses for various engineering projects, coordinating with the Purchasing Department to collect bids on capital investments and assist in awarding contracts to the vendor that represents the best value, completing purchase orders, and tracking final costs to close the projects.
  • The Capital and Project Manager must be able to coordinate multiple projects in parallel to be successful in this role. This includes establishing timelines and deadlines for planning, implementing, and maintaining applicable engineering projects.
  • Coordinate with site management to oversee external vendors/contractors to ensure safety standards are met or exceeded throughout project lifecycle. This includes the need to supervise contractors and/or operations maintenance personnel on projects, as well as managing less experienced engineers and/or technical support personnel.
  • Act as backup for other managers when out of the office and perform other duties as assigned. This will require the need to develop an understanding of the manufacturing processes and process instrumentation.
Requirements
  • B.S. in Engineering
  • 5+ years of Project Management experience, including a minimum of two years in a Chemical plant environment.
  • Excellent written and verbal communications skills, strong planning and organizational ability are required.
  • Essential to this position is the knowledge of Continuous Improvement Processes, Project Experience, as well as experience with Process Controls Systems.
  • Demonstrated Project Management skills.
